Check Out Flexicious Ultimate

A while back I mentioned Flexicious, a powerful, capable, and flexible data grid for Flex 3 and Flex 4. Well, the creators have now released Flexicious Ultimate, which adds features like nested hierarchical tree/child grids, right locked columns, and more. Try the demos for yourself, this is very impressive stuff.
